The minimum order quantity (MOQ) imposed by portable generator manufacturers can significantly influence the sourcing approach for companies handling bulk procurement. When industrial buyers consider adding portable diesel generators to their inventory, the MOQ determines not only the initial investment but also the flexibility in managing inventory turnover and cash flow. Meeting MOQs often requires a strategic evaluation of market demand and usage scenarios, ensuring that the bulk commitment aligns with operational needs. For industries where power availability is critical, such as construction or outdoor events, having access to portable diesel generators in sufficient quantities supports seamless operations. The ability to negotiate or adjust MOQ terms with manufacturers also impacts how rapidly businesses can adapt to shifting client demands and project scales, fostering a more dynamic response to market conditions.
Customization plays a vital role in enhancing the practicality and appeal of portable diesel generators within diverse industrial settings. Leading portable generator manufacturers increasingly offer tailored features such as voltage output variations, fuel options, and control panel configurations to suit specific operational requirements. Packaging solutions have also evolved from mere logistics considerations to integral aspects of product presentation and protection. Customized packaging not only safeguards the equipment during transport but also reinforces brand identity and user convenience upon delivery. The capacity to adjust design elements, like including electric start systems or varying tank capacities, means industries can acquire portable diesel generators that fit their unique workflow demands seamlessly. This level of refinement extends beyond aesthetics, impacting product longevity, ease of handling, and user satisfaction in field applications.
Assessing the return on investment (ROI) from high-capacity portable diesel generators involves more than upfront costs; it demands a thorough analysis of operational performance and long-term value. Portable generator manufacturers focus on optimizing power output, fuel efficiency, and maintenance intervals to enhance durability and reliability. For industries relying heavily on continuous power, such as manufacturing or emergency response units, the ability of a portable diesel generator to sustain extended runtime with stable voltage and low noise becomes a critical factor. The robust construction and use of components like all-copper wire winding facilitate high load capacity and instant torque, further contributing to efficiency. Such qualities translate into fewer interruptions, reduced maintenance expenses, and overall improved productivity. The ROI, therefore, includes not only financial savings but also the peace of mind that stable power supply brings to demanding industrial operations.
